Social Issue
A problem that influences a considerable number of individuals within a society, often relating to matters that impact people's daily lives and communities.
Quantitative Research
A systematic empirical investigation of observable phenomena via statistical, mathematical, or computational techniques to gather quantifiable data.
Qualitative Research
A research method focused on understanding phenomena through in-depth investigation of people's experiences, perceptions, and motivations, often conducted through interviews, observations, and analysis of texts and documents.
Sociological Perspective
A way of looking at society and social behavior that involves questioning the obvious, examining social patterns, and considering individual behaviors within larger social contexts.
